Transaction 71fc8b30322895d55167442fd6a13ee48ce5952867aae3108995b49c5f1427c5
1 Input
1 Output
-
71fc8b30322895d55167442fd6a13ee48ce5952867aae3108995b49c5f1427c5:0
- value
- 6048602
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9974ec3f093c5100cb59af795562cec89c1ad889 OP_EQUAL
- address
- 3FgRNqNyUXgWWTpA37CXMJQ61PFtb8hXBk